Choosing the right haircut can be a game-changer for a girl’s overall appearance, confidence, and style. With so many different hair cutting styles available, it’s important to find the one that suits your face shape, hair texture, and lifestyle. Whether you prefer a bold chop or a classic, timeless cut, there’s a hairstyle for every personality.

In this article, we will explore a variety of hair cutting styles for girls, from short pixie cuts to long layers, and provide insights on how to style them.

1. The Bob Cut

The bob cut is a timeless and versatile hairstyle that remains popular year after year. This cut is typically chin-length, but can be customized to be shorter or longer depending on your preference. The bob can be styled straight for a sleek, polished look or with soft waves for a more casual, beachy vibe.\

Why it’s great: The bob is ideal for girls who want a chic, low-maintenance cut that still looks sophisticated. It’s perfect for straight or slightly wavy hair and works well for most face shapes.

2. Layered Haircut

A layered haircut is perfect for adding texture and volume to medium to long hair. Layers can be cut at different lengths to frame the face, create movement, and add dimension. This style works particularly well for those with thick or curly hair.

Why it’s great: Layers help to lighten thick hair and give it movement without sacrificing length. It’s easy to maintain and can be styled with waves, curls, or straightened for a sleek look.

3. Pixie Cut

The pixie cut is a bold and trendy style that’s short, sharp, and easy to maintain. It’s perfect for girls who want a dramatic change and are willing to embrace a short style. The pixie can be styled with texture, volume, or a sleek finish, depending on the look you want to achieve.

Why it’s great: The pixie cut is great for girls who want a fresh, fun, and easy-to-manage style. It’s also very versatile, as you can add bangs or keep it sleek and simple. This cut works best for those with oval or heart-shaped faces.

4. Long with Side-Swept Bangs

For girls who love having long hair but want to add some interest, side-swept bangs are an excellent option. They can be paired with straight or wavy hair to give a soft, feminine look. Side bangs are great for framing the face and can be blended seamlessly into longer hair.

Why it’s great: This style offers the best of both worlds—long hair with the added dimension of bangs. It’s a versatile cut that works well for almost any hair type and face shape.

5. The Shag Cut

The shag cut is a fun, carefree style that incorporates lots of layers, creating a tousled, voluminous look. This cut works particularly well for girls with naturally wavy or curly hair, but it can be styled on straight hair as well. The shag cut is all about texture and volume, making it ideal for those who want a playful, rock-and-roll-inspired style.

Why it’s great: The shag cut is perfect for girls who want a bold, edgy look that still feels easygoing. It requires minimal styling and adds volume and movement to hair, especially for those with thinner hair.

6. Long Layers with Fringed Ends

Long layers with fringed ends are an excellent choice for those who love the idea of having long hair but want a modern twist. The layers start from the mid-length and work down to the tips, giving the hair a lighter feel. The fringed ends add texture, making the hair appear fuller and more voluminous.

Why it’s great: This style adds movement to long hair and reduces the weight, making it easier to manage. It’s ideal for those with straight or wavy hair who want to add texture and shape to their look.

7. Blunt Cut

The blunt cut is characterized by straight, even edges with no layers or texture. This style is typically worn at chin length or slightly longer. The blunt cut gives a bold, sharp look, making it a perfect choice for girls who love clean, sleek hair.
